Hello,
I'm an archaeologist working on a collection of PBY Cat parts found dumped in Darwin Harbour post WWII. Almost all of them show a range of Boeing inspection stamps, however, I've also found a bunch of stamps I just can't seem identify. I was wondering if anyone here might be able to help or suggest any research ideas? Any help would be very much appreciated :)
I've included some photos - these showing stamps including "MBA 2" "RMC 2" "SCL 2" "DOL 14" "$" "N" "WSPV 14" and "WOC" / WDC" ? - this last one is hard to read but the shape / writing looks quite distinctive.
